What is Ship Cleaning Robot CLK300 (Cavitation) ?

The Ship Cleaning Robot CLK300 (Cavitation) is a high-efficiency underwater hull cleaning robot that utilizes advanced cavitation cleaning technology to remove marine fouling, algae, barnacles, and other contaminants from vessel hulls. Designed for medium and large vessels, it combines powerful cleaning performance, strong magnetic adhesion, and intelligent mobility to deliver fast, safe, and environmentally responsible hull maintenance while minimizing damage to protective coatings.

Features

Combining intelligent technology, robust construction, and mission-ready capabilities to meet the challenges of complex subsea operations.

Cavitation Technology, ultra-powerful Cleaning

Equipped with 6 sets of cavitation water jet brush discs, causing minimal hull damage and capable of cleaning 1,000–1,200 m² per hour

Strong Adhesion, Secure fit

Uses 4 high-power propellers + magnets for suction, adheres to the hull, flexible steering

Strong Mobility

Caterpillar-track drive system, capable of covering complex hull surfaces with no cleaning blind spots

Crushing-Type Thorough Cleaning

Equipped with built-in pumping and crushing mechanisms, capable of directly processing debris

Parameters

Dimensions (L*W*H):2250 × 1380 × 610 mm
Weight:800 kg
Operating Speed:0-25 m/min
Cleaning Efficiency:1400-1600 m2/h
Depth:100 m
Cameras And Lights:6 x 2megapixel color wide-angle lenses
Dimmable 2x100W LED Lights,4x50W LED Lights
Propeller:8 x THR.D210
Adjustable Rotation Speed
Travel Drive:Track
Adhesion: Permanent Magnets + Vertical Thrusters
Cleaning Mechanism:6 x Cavitation water jet brush discs
Cables And Winch:Length 100 m
Electric Winch
Crane:Lifting height 3.4 m
4m reach
Safe Working Load 1.5T
